Step 6: Drain the Proctorline exam queue before cutover. Pause intake, wait for in-flight proctoring sessions to flush, confirm queue depth is zero in the Lanternview dashboard. Then push the new consumer build to the standby pool. The push must be signed; verify against the key below.

deploy key for tawef-fahaf: bky13_g3HEideuTscRu

Q3 PLANNING NOTE — SALES LEADS

Team, we're finally launching the new Harborline Plus tier next quarter. It bundles priority support, the analytics add-on, and offline sync — stuff prospects keep asking for. Pricing lands between Core and Enterprise, so position it as the "serious but not scary" option. Pilot feedback from the Thornbury accounts was strong, and churn in the test cohort dropped noticeably. Targets will shift slightly once finance signs off. For context on why this tier matters, see the note below.

management briefing: Headcount on the Belix team goes from 60 to 93 by the end of November. Gross margin on Belix came in at 23 percent against a plan of 47 percent.

Subject: DR drill notes — Pellmont session-token refresh bug

Dear plugin authors: during next week's disaster-recovery drill, the known refresh bug in the Pellmont auth bridge may invalidate plugin sessions mid-failover. Please handle a forced re-authentication gracefully and log the event. If your sandbox vault seals during the drill, unseal it yourself rather than paging us. The recovery passphrase for the sandbox vault is below.

vault phrase of yaguf-hahaf = druath-holix